HOLLAND & BARRETT is looking for employees for positions:

technical administrator

Responsibility

  • deputising for Technical Services Manger when required
  • support and mentoring of more junior team members with their activities
  • administrative support of horizon scanning activities
  • administrative support of product surveillance testing activities
  • logging and risk assessment of all complaints received within the business in line with H&B internal policies
  • following up with suppliers on complaints responses
  • review of physical products returned by customers and data entry into the complaints system
  • forwarding the samples onwards to suppliers for investigation

Requirements

  • passionate about product quality and launching great products
  • experience working in manufacturing site or retail within technical/regulatory function
  • fantastic communication & organisational skills
  • understanding of BRC requirements and retailer Codes of Practice
  • comfortable with juggling multiple timelines and working in a highly agile environment
  • experience within administrative role
  • A strong team player, adept at building effective relationships and stakeholder management
  • highly accountable and great at problem solving

infrastructure engineer

Working hours

  • full-time | Permanent

Contract type

  • permanent
  • full Time

Requirements

  • adaptability and flexibility in a fast-paced environment
  • azure integration and policy expertise
  • effective communication with colleagues at all organizational levels
  • azure, Microsoft Intune, and cloud migration experience
  • microsoft products, VMWare, security, and SQL knowledge
  • ability to convey technical ideas and projects to both technical and non-technical stakeholders
  • quick assimilation of new technologies
  • email security

Responsibility

  • as an Infrastructure Engineer at Holland and Barrett, you will play a pivotal role in supporting and driving our IT infrastructure forward
  • this role encompasses both 3rd line BAU support and the leadership of infrastructure projects that are instrumental in promoting business innovation and growth
  • holland and Barrett is currently in the midst of a transformation, transitioning into a 'cloud-first' organization, making it an exciting time to be a part of our IT team
  • offer support to the IT Service Desk, either by resolving escalated calls or providing training and assistance
  • develop, document, and communicate strategic plans for IT infrastructure investments, including cost reduction opportunities
  • regularly review and enhance existing infrastructure through thorough checks and assessments
